Background : Over one hundred years of cinema has created one of the most vivid archives available to designers and design researchers, depicting a diverse range of cultural perspectives from around the world. As one of the most modern art forms, cinema provides a particular perspective on how people adopt new behaviors through design, assuming the gestures, poses and patterns of contemporary global society.
Methods : This essay uses the methodology illustrated in the book Cinemetrics: Architectural Drawing Today (McGrath and Gardner, 2007) to present a drawing system to data-mine film scenes, frame by frame, to measure the ways people, as sensori-motor actors, interrelate with designed objects, intermingle in social groups and interact with various environments.
Results : Three episodes filmed in three continents during the middle of the 20th century are analyzed, measured and drawn here in order to provide an archive of the ways people “become modern” through design.
Conclusion : Traditionally design archives are composed of objects and artifacts taken out of context and displayed in museum settings. Often the relationship between objects, environmental contexts, social life and human behavior is lost through this dislocation. Cinemetrics provides a sensori-motor archive of the relationships between human behavior and design objects and environments.
